Output fd3bff736e36ad8c39239979f02d8d02f3d9ff006921eae4c69fc0f533092ee5:0

value
42894300
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 fd140cc78bb656e3eb01228e18460b73efdad2ea OP_EQUALVERIFY OP_CHECKSIG
address
1Q59ydJh28MZ2AjtK6mAv7dk2XvqwgaR9i
transaction
fd3bff736e36ad8c39239979f02d8d02f3d9ff006921eae4c69fc0f533092ee5
confirmations
575460
spent
true